Amazon Leo (previously known as Project Kuiper) is an initiative to increase global broadband access through a constellation of over 3,000 Low Earth Orbit (LEO) satellites. Its mission is to bring fast, affordable broadband to unserved and underserved communities worldwide.

Key job responsibilities
• Interpret NIST SP 800-53, Intelligence Community Directives (ICD), Committee on National Security Systems Instruction (CNSSI), and other government compliance requirements and define their applicability to ALG products and services
• Map security controls to applicable frameworks, define control intent and evidence expectations, and verify inherited control dependencies
• Write, articulate, and validate security control narratives and compliance documentation for government authorization packages including SSPs and SCTMs
• Review evidence needed to illustrate key controls across the operational environment, coordinating evidence collection from functional teams
• Prepare assessment packages, support readiness declarations, and field assessor requests during security assessments
• Author Plans of Action and Milestones (POA&Ms) for identified findings and track remediation activities to closure
• Communicate to key stakeholders and leadership on assessment results, compliance posture, key risks, and areas of program improvement
• Coordinate responses to government security inquiries and customer compliance requests
• Dive deep into the control environment to develop broad domain and technical understanding of control activities and articulate compliance to assessors and stakeholders
